R ♦ R s VILLAGE OF DEERFIELD , DEERFIELD, ILLINOIS TELEPHONE 821 ! 1 February 11,: 1952„ • � .. Jewett Park Association } Deerfield, Illinois ` ATTERTIOit MR. Ws, Co 'ALABECK Gentlemen: Confirming the consensus of opinion of the joint meeting of representatives of Jewett Park Board, Deerfield Park Board, and -the Deerfield Village Board - f held yesterday at the Village Halls, the Village accepts the offer made.by the Board of the Jewett Park Association in Mr. Przyborskils letter of January 28, 1952s subject to the following agreed -on modifications: paragraph (a), page 2. Eliminate "be commenced within five years from the date of the conveyance of said real estate." paragraph (b), page'2. Strike out this paragraph. °Replace it -with a pare.- graph to be agreed on by the attorneys representing the three Boards, the effect of which will be that ingress and egress to the park property will be provided over a strip of land not to exceed 39 feet in width, the location of which is to be agreed upon by the Park Board and the Village Board.w�at.. Paragraph (c) page 3. Strike out. I Paragraph (d), page 3. To remain as iss, subject to= 1. Eliminate "as referred to "in sub - paragraph (a) above," 2. Line 3, substitute "be offered" for revert." 3. Line 90 substitute' "offer" for "reverter. 49 Line 10s, substitute "be offered" for "revert." S. Add an additional paragraph as followss However, if, within this five year period, architectural plants have been-prepared for a Village Hall, but building has not commenced, the above paragraph shall not becomes effective for an additional five years,' provided the Village Board indicates in letter form to the Deerfield Park District and the Deerfield Chamber of Commerce that it definitely intends to commence build - ing said Village Hall within the ensuing five years, If this proposal meets jvith your approval, we would appreciate it if your attorney would get in touch with the other two attorneys an&work out the provisions on ingress and egress as stipulated above.
